    Quote Originally Posted by Rac7d* View Post
    What's wrong with blackbat?
    Well, it's not exactly original to DC.



    Black Bat was originally a Golden Age pulp character who first appeared back in the 1930s. More recently, other comic book companies have published comic books starring the Black Bat, so DC wouldn't be able to copyright the name for Cass.
    (And we know how DC can be when it comes to using names for characters it can't copyright/trademark! = Shazam! = )
